My Car Sent Me a Text: AI Diagnostics Tools and Surprising Alerts

There I was, halfway through my breakfast—eggs still warm, coffee dangerously close to lukewarm—when my phone buzzed with a message. Was it a friend? Nope. It was my car. Yes, my car sent me a text. Apparently, my sedan now has better communication skills than my college roommate. Welcome to the world of AI Diagnostics Tools and Service Alerts, where your vehicle is more proactive than your dentist about checkups.

These days, AI Car Maintenance isn’t just for techies or people who name their cars (guilty). Thanks to vehicle sensors and real-time data, my car can now spot trouble before I even hear that suspicious knock or feel that mysterious vibration. Research shows that AI-powered diagnostics catch issues earlier by analyzing sensor data, which means fewer surprise breakdowns and a lot less time spent Googling “weird car noise, should I panic?”

Let’s talk about the infamous Phantom Check Engine Light. You know, the one that pops up for no reason and makes you question every life choice? Now, instead of playing a guessing game, my phone instantly decodes the alert. One tap and I know if it’s a loose gas cap or something that actually requires pants and a trip to the mechanic. Thank you, algorithms. You’ve saved me from at least three existential crises this month.

Here’s how it works: AI Diagnostics Tools scan live data from your car’s sensors, pinpointing problems with scary accuracy. No more waiting for a mechanic to “have a listen.” The dashboard pings my smartphone with a service alert—sometimes before I’ve even noticed anything wrong. If things get serious, the data can go straight to my mechanic. It’s like having a pit crew in your pocket, minus the matching jumpsuits.

  • Predictive maintenance using AI reduces breakdowns and surprises by analyzing real-time sensor data.
  • Service alerts are sent directly to car owners’ smartphones, making AI car maintenance more convenient than ever.
AI is revolutionizing how drivers interact with their vehicles, making maintenance more accessible and far less mysterious. – Lauren Fix

So, next time your car texts you, don’t panic. It’s just your ride flexing its new AI-powered smarts—probably while you’re still figuring out how to set the clock on the microwave.


Predictive Maintenance: Fortune-Telling or Just Smarter Car Care?

Let me introduce you to my car, the Nostradamus of Nissan. No, it doesn’t wear a wizard hat (though that would be amazing), but it did predict its own battery would die in two weeks. And—spoiler alert—it was right. I’m not saying my car is plotting to replace me, but when it comes to predictive maintenance, it’s definitely got the upper hand.

Here’s how it works: AI in modern vehicles analyzes driving patterns, checks maintenance records, and listens to a symphony of sensor data. It’s like having a mechanic with a photographic memory and a caffeine addiction riding shotgun. Instead of waiting for that dreaded “check engine” light (which, let’s be honest, feels like the automotive equivalent of a pop quiz), AI gives you a heads-up before things go haywire. “Hey, friend, that belt is looking a little frayed—maybe fix it before it shreds itself into confetti?”

This isn’t just for forgetful folks like me who treat oil changes as optional. Fleet management teams are loving predictive AI. Imagine being responsible for a hundred delivery vans and trying to guess which one will break down next. With AI-driven proactive maintenance, you don’t have to guess. Research shows that businesses using AI for fleet management report fewer embarrassing roadside calls and a lot less downtime. (Because nothing says “professional” like a van full of ice cream melting on the highway.)

AI-powered predictive maintenance is shifting car care from “fix it when it breaks” to “fix it before it even thinks about breaking.” Studies indicate that switching to predictive schedules saves both time and money compared to traditional routines. Plus, it means less time spent in waiting rooms reading ancient magazines. Win-win!

Here’s a little wisdom from the experts:

With AI in the driver’s seat, breakdowns become the exception, not the rule. – Jake Fisher

So, whether you’re a solo driver or managing a fleet, AI-driven predictive maintenance means repairs and replacements are scheduled based on real, up-to-the-minute vehicle data—not just guesswork or whatever your uncle Bob remembers from 1987. It’s smarter car care, minus the crystal ball (and the questionable fortune-telling fees).


Robots in the Garage? Why Mechanics (and Owners) Still Matter in the Future of Car Care

Let’s face it: my car is officially smarter than me. It pings my phone when it’s thirsty for oil, throws a digital tantrum if I ignore a tire, and—thanks to AI-Driven Maintenance—can even predict when it’s about to have a bad day. But before you start picturing a future where robots in coveralls replace every grease-stained mechanic, let’s pump the brakes. AI Applications and Smart Vehicle Systems are making car care easier and more efficient, but they haven’t figured out how to hand you a cup of coffee in the waiting room. Yet.

Here’s the thing: AI Car Maintenance is fantastic at spotting subtle engine vibrations or warning signs that, frankly, I’d probably miss while singing along to the radio. Advanced Diagnostics can analyze data from sensors, maintenance records, and even my questionable driving habits to flag issues before they become wallet-draining disasters. Research shows these AI-powered tools are revolutionizing the garage, making repairs faster and more accurate. But—big but here—they aren’t replacing the human touch. Not even close.

Take my Jeep, for example. It’s old enough to vote and has more leaks than my neighbor’s gossip. Automated inspections and simulators are great, but sometimes you need an experienced nose (or a grumpy uncle) to sniff out that weird smell coming from under the hood. AI can tell you what’s wrong, but it can’t crawl under the car and get elbow-deep in mystery fluids. That’s where skilled mechanics come in—interpreting the data, handling the tricky repairs, and occasionally wielding WD-40 like a magic wand.

Mechanic training is actually getting a boost from AI-powered simulators and data tools. Studies indicate that service quality rises when advanced diagnostics team up with experienced human technicians. It’s a partnership: the digital tools bring pattern recognition, the humans bring intuition and a knack for solving those one-in-a-million car quirks. As Mary Barra wisely put it:

Technology is best when it brings people together—and gets their cars back on the road faster.

So, while AI Applications and automated inspections are supercharging the mechanic’s toolkit, they’re not putting anyone out of a job. If anything, we’re left with smarter cars, more efficient repairs, and maybe just a little more time to argue about who left the oil cap off. The future of car care? It’s a team effort—and I’m still not letting my car pick the radio station.
